"Breaking into Prison": Nothing helps reduce the number of ex-convicts who return to prison, he says, like participating in religious programs while inside. Earning a high school equivalency degree in prison reduces the chance of returning by 4 percent. Having a job waiting on the outside is worth another 14 percent, he says, but participating in a religious program half the time they're locked up is good for a 36 percent reduction. "The national repeat offender rate is 67 percent — Louisiana's is down to 50," Downing says. "We must be doing something right.
